Mayor Richard Bauch of Santa Clara received an award On Friday, Feb. 24, 2017, in recognition of the Village of Santa Clara's efforts to preserve the history of the Buffalo Soldiers at Fort Bayard.  

The award was presented by the New Mexico Office of African-American Affairs, Deputy Director Nicole Byrd and Education Outreach Coordinator Beverly Jordan, for outstanding vision, dedication, and commitment shown in preserving the history of the Buffalo Soldiers and Fort Bayard. 

The presentation was being made as part of the organization's activities during Black History Month.
